We are seeking a detail-oriented and customer-focused Night Auditor to join our team in London, United Kingdom. As a Night Auditor, you will play a crucial role in ensuring smooth overnight operations and maintaining exceptional guest satisfaction. This position offers an exciting opportunity for individuals who thrive in a dynamic hospitality environment and possess strong analytical and organizational skills.
- Perform end-of-day accounting procedures, including balancing daily transactions and preparing overnight reports.
- Verify and reconcile guest accounts, ensuring accuracy and resolving any discrepancies.
- Provide exceptional customer service during check-ins, check-outs, and throughout the night shift.
- Assist guests with inquiries, requests, and problem-solving to ensure a positive experience.
- Maintain a safe and secure environment for both guests and employees.
- Generate and distribute various financial and operational reports.
- Collaborate with other departments to address any guest-related issues or concerns.
- Monitor and update room inventory and availability.
- Handle credit card transactions and other forms of payment accurately.
- Perform additional front desk duties as needed during the night shift.
Qualifications:
- Proven experience as a Night Auditor or in a similar role within the hospitality industry.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detail.
- Excellent customer service orientation with a guest-focused approach.
- Proficiency in hotel management software (e.g., OPERA Cloud) and Microsoft Excel.
- Clear and confident communication skills, both written and verbal.
- Basic accounting knowledge and ability to handle financial transactions accurately.
- Flexibility to work overnight shifts and adapt to a fast-paced environment.
- Ability to work independently and make decisions in the absence of daytime management.
- Strong time management and organizational skills.
- High school diploma or equivalent; associate's degree in hospitality or related field preferred.
- Knowledge of hotel operations and front desk procedures.
